•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Werkblad opslaan zonder openen

Status
Niet open voor verdere reacties.

Gigioly

Gebruiker
Lid geworden
14 aug 2004
Berichten
15
Ik gebruik de makro (die hier een tijdje geleden vermeld was) om een blad op te slaan onder een nieuwe, andere naam.
Maar na het opslaan opent Excel dit opgeslagen blad onder deze nieuwe naam.
Maar ik zou graag hebben dat ik in het oude blad blijf omdaar een nieuwe invoer te doen. Het opgeslagen blad moet zelfs niet geopend worden.

Weet iemand raad?

Gigioly
 
Bedoel je met blad soms het hele werkboek?

In dat geval moet je in je macro code toevoegen om het nieuwe opgeslagen werkboek nogmaals op te slaan als je oude werkboek. Je oude werkboek wordt dan wel overschreven.
 
Ik gebruik een werkmap (start.xls) met meerdere bladen. Wanneer blad1 ingevuld is, schrijf ik alleen blad1 weg als klant.xls ( klant = waarde van een cel). Na het wegschrijven van deze file opent Excel deze werkmap. Dit wil ik vermijden. Wel wegschrijven, maar niet openen, want de persoon die deze bladen invult kan per vergissing verder werken in de gespaarde werkmap (naam.xls) i. pl. v. in de originele werkmap (start.xls).

Hoe kan ik dit verhelpen?
 
Hallo Excel-liefhebbers.

Ik breng mijn vraag nog eens onder de aandacht.
Kan iemand helpen?

Nogmaals kort: ik gebruik een werkmap met meerdere bladen. Als "blad1" is ingevuld, wil ik alleen dit "blad1" wegschrijven (sparen) onder een andere naam. De andere bladen bevatten veel klantgegevens (mee wegschrijven van deze bladen kost te veel ruimte op de HD).
Het wegschrijven lukt, maar Excel opent dadelijk deze nieuwe werkmap, waarin alleen "blad1" zit. Dit wil ik vermijden. Ik wil gewoon verder in mijn eerste werkblad blijven werken om daar nieuwe invoer te doen.
Hoe?

Gigioly
 
dus je maakt een kopie van blad 1 naar een nieuwe map
en deze sla je op ?

maar.... de nieuwe map komt over de andere ?

als je nu op de nieuwe map rechtsboven
op het kleine x drukt wat net onder het andere X zit wordt alleen de nieuwe map afgesloten

mischien kan iemand daar een macro voor verzinnen
of neem er zelf 1 op
weet niet hoever je al iets hebt.

maar zal iets moeten zijn met :
Had ff niet het hele verhaal gelezen maar voeg onderaan je macrotje wat je hebt gemaakt om het blad weg te schrijven deze code toe onderaan net voor end sub natuurlijk

ActiveWindow.Close


op deze manier wordt alleen het actievescherm
gesloten


test het maar ff uit op een leeg dingetje heb het niet helemaal getest.


als het niet lukt horen we het wel als het wel lukt natuurlijk ook graag :thumb:
 
Laatst bewerkt:
Wildboy,

Thanks voor de reactie.
De werkmap wordt gesloten zoals ik het wil. Alleen nog een goede foutenprocedure schrijven om alle mogelijke fouten op te vangen.

Soms is de oplossing zo simpel dat men erover kijkt.

Gigioly
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an